Bad news for Noiséens: the fireworks display scheduled for July 13 will not take place. The Town Hall explains that the show has been cancelled due to " safety reasons linked to the work taking place at the Langevin school." The fireworks display has been postponed until September 9.
Noisy-le-Sec is a town in the Seine-Saint-Denis region with a long history, so it's hardly surprising that the town is enthusiastically celebrating the Fête Nationale 2023. Young and old alike are invited to celebrate on the eve of D-Day, July 13, 2023. The highlight of this republican day is the traditional fireworks display, launched from the Plaine at around 11pm.

Last year, the festivities continued for those registered with the town's CCAS. Members of the Centre communal d'Action sociale were invited to a Republican aperitif, from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m., at the George-Sand nursery school. A time for sharing, getting together and having a good time with your neighbors. Stay tuned to find out if this Republican aperitif will be organized again this year.
